A3 Technology, Inc. is in search of a skilled Computer Scientist to contribute to our innovative projects. The successful candidate will be tasked with software analysis, design, development, testing, and system integration, specifically focusing on the Terminal Flight Data Manager (TFDM) program.
Key Responsibilities:
- Demonstrate expertise in real-time software design, development, testing, and integration with computer hardware systems.
- Collaborate with the TFDM Adaptation and Software Teams utilizing programming languages and tools such as C/C++, Java, XML, shell scripting, and database systems (Postgres and/or Oracle).
- Conduct software analysis and implement necessary code modifications, adaptations, and enhancements.
- Engage in peer and code review processes.
- Exhibit the ability to work independently as well as collaboratively within a team environment.
- Possess the initiative to provide guidance and training to peers.
- Willingness to travel occasionally for work-related purposes.
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
Essential:
- Extensive software development experience, particularly with programming languages relevant to National Airspace Systems (NAS).
- Proficient in C/C++, Java, XML, Shell Scripting, JavaScript, and UNIX/Linux systems.
- Strong communication skills to articulate techn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
- Ability to thrive in a dynamic and fast-paced work environment.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ience with additional programming languages and tools such as Ada, Perl, Python, GIS Tools, and Red Hat Linux.
- Familiarity with TFDM/STARS/NAS, testing methodologies, project management tools like Redmine, and version control systems like Git.
- Knowledge of HTML/XHTML, QT, JSON, SQL, and advanced shell scripting is advantageous.
Educational Background: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Mathematics, or a related technical field with substantial coursework in mathematics and computer science, along with relevant work experience.
- Alternatively, a Master's degree in any discipline with significant coursework in mathematics and computer science and relevant experience.
